New Tires

I need new tires for my 02 SE. Any suggestions. I get snow in my city so I need some all season tires that won't go after 50K? I have 225/17/50's right now.

Second you will be hard pressed to find a tire w/ a 50k+ warrenty, when tires are 55 series or smaller manufactures dont tend to rate them for high milage. They expect everyone to run the heck out of them
